        All stripped lowers are listed as "other" on the Federal form 4473.

        However CA has an extra step called the DROS. On the CA DROS they are listed as a "long gun" because none are on the CA approved roster for "handgun" sales.

        No one really knows for sure how this affects the lower. It is however recommended by the legal beagles not to build a pistol on a lower DROSed as a "long gun"

        To build one after 1-1-2015 you would need to follow laws in affect at the time and build it as a single shot exempt bolt action or break top pistol.

                  OP,

                  The "other" classification is a Federal thing. It has nothing to do with California's DROS system which does not recognize "other". If you are talking about Federal law, it's 100% OK for you to do it yourself. If you are talking about CA law, no one knows. Do you want to be the test case?

                            Also, remember the pistol has to have a 10.5"+ overall length and a 6"+ barrel in order to be single shot exempt. In other words you can't just finish cutting your 80% lower and slap a single shot sled in it in December and then not get an upper for it until January. It has to have the upper on it to be SSE manufactured.
